Winter Weather Considerations
When wintertime rolls in, just how ready is your roof covering for the obstacles it brings? Snow, ice, and freezing temperatures can take a toll on your roof covering's honesty.
Initially, check for any existing damages before the cool sets in. Try to find missing shingles, fractures, or leaks; resolving these problems currently can save you from expensive repairs later on.
Next, take into consideration the weight of snow. Build-up can result in drooping or perhaps structural failure. If you stay in an area prone to heavy snowfall, it's smart to buy a roofing rake. Consistently removing snow off your roof aids stop these problems.
Then, focus on your gutters. Stopped up seamless gutters can bring about ice dams, causing water to support and possibly leak into your home. Guarantee your gutters are tidy and without particles to advertise proper water drainage.

Spring Maintenance Basics
After winter months's harsh grip loosens up, it's time to offer your roofing system some attention.
Spring is the perfect season for an extensive inspection to guarantee your roofing system awaits the warmer months ahead. Start by looking for any visible damage, like missing out on roof shingles or broken floor tiles. If you find any type of issues, resolve them quickly to stop leakages.
Next, eliminate particles, such as leaves and branches, that may have gathered on your roof covering and in your rain gutters.
Stopped up rain gutters can result in water pooling, which can damage your roof covering and home's foundation. Cleaning them out will help direct water flow and secure your home.
Analyze your roofing system's blinking and seals around smokeshafts and vents. If they look used or damaged, re-caulking may be essential to preserve a water tight seal.
Lastly, take into consideration setting up a specialist examination. A professional can spot prospective problems you could miss out on and offer recommendations tailored to your roof covering type.
Summer and Fall Preparations
As the summer sun blazes and leaves begin to change, it's crucial to prepare your roofing system for the approaching months.
Beginning by inspecting your roof covering for any kind of damage brought on by the extreme sun or tornados. Seek broken roof shingles, loosened ceramic tiles, or any type of indications of wear. Don't forget to inspect your seamless gutters; they should be free from debris to make certain proper water drainage throughout autumn rains.
Next, think about using a protective finish to your roof. This can help reflect the sun's rays, protecting your roof shingles from UV damages.
If you have trees near your home, trim branches that may fall or rub against your roofing system in storms.
As loss approaches, keep an eye on the fallen leaves. Build-up can trap wetness, resulting in mold and rot. Consistently removing your roofing and gutters will assist stop these issues.
Finally, routine a professional inspection if you see any kind of considerable damages or if you simply desire comfort.
Taking these proactive actions will certainly make sure that your roof stays solid and durable with the summer warm and autumn rainfalls, conserving you from pricey repair work down the line.
